... Read moreAs someone who loves reality TV and drama, I can totally relate to the struggle of choosing what to watch next. It feels like there are so many shows out there, but not all of them deliver on their promises. From my recent watching spree, I found Breaking Bad to be an absolute masterpiece, especially the world-building in season 2, although season 3 was less engaging for me. On the other hand, The Secret Lives of Mormon Wives offered consistent drama that kept me hooked with its unique storytelling, although some catchphrases like "momtok" got repeated a bit too much. Survivor remains one of my favorites for its blend of strategy, drama, and unpredictable eliminations. Jeff Probst’s hosting adds a special energy that keeps the game exciting, even if some episodes drag when fan favorites are voted off. I also enjoyed Jury Duty and its hilarious take on workplace dynamics with dry humor, which felt fresh and entertaining across both seasons. Beast Games was a guilty pleasure with its mix of strength challenges and social gameplay, though its first season was slower compared to the more engaging second season. Love is Blind intrigued me with its social experiment format, revealing true colors as couples met face-to-face. Age of Attraction raised interesting questions about whether age really matters in love, with participants showing very different behaviors when the dynamic shifted. Love Overboard had moments of fun and drama, although some personalities, like Gabby’s voice, got on my nerves occasionally. Temptation Island’s wild concept—putting couples in a setting to test loyalty—was entertaining despite some slow parts when everyone behaved themselves. If you’re looking for great shows to add to your watchlist, I would highly recommend starting with Breaking Bad for drama lovers, Survivor for reality competition fans, and The Secret Lives of Mormon Wives for fresh storylines.
